I'm not sure this is the right place to handle this, which I think might cause the current story behaviour. This method will fire when the InPortal's props change, but that doesn't really happen (the only InPortal prop in this example is node, which is memoized).

Adding some logging & playing with this, it seems that the if test here is always false in this story, so the event redirection never takes effect.

I think you probably want to put this in the portalNode.mount/unmount methods - those always get called any time the node is moved from one place to another, so that's a good place to set up & tear down any event redirection.

Hey I'm going to try to implement this. It's a critical requirement for our usecase of react-reverse-portal as we have functionality where the user can drop over elements coming out of an OutPortal, but the dnd handlers are on the parent of the OutPortal

Edit: I can't seem to figure it out :')

Edit 2: I can get the event to the OutPortal parent but only by cloning it, like

e.stopPropagation()
if (parent) {
  parent.dispatchEvent(new e.constructor(e.type, e))
}

This removes necessary properties for the drag event though. Without cloning I get Failed to execute 'dispatchEvent' on 'EventTarget': The event is already being dispatched.

Ok! If you want to take a shot at this I'm happy to review it and merge it if you can get something working.

This removes necessary properties for the drag event though

Which properties specifically? Can we just clone them manually?

Could we just manually clone all event properties with Object.assign? Could use some kind of blocklist to drop any known-problematic ones, but I would expect that to work for most cases.

This example doesn't seem to work as I was expecting. On my machine, I can still see the events bubbling up into the InPortal.

I've pushed a WIP commit here which extends this story slightly to demonstrate the issue. When I click the 'A' element it shows the 'OutPortal' wrapper event, but when I click the 'expensive' element, it shows the 'InPortal' wrapper event.

With the change we're aiming for, I think it should always show the OutPortal event, right? No events should ever bubble out of the InPortal.
